Albany, New York vs. Tulsa, Oklahoma
Cost of Living Comparison
The cost of living in Tulsa, Oklahoma is
14.6%
cheaper
than Albany, New York.
You would need a salary of
$72,580
in Tulsa, Oklahoma to maintain the standard of living you have in Albany, New York.
Comparison highlights
• Overall, Tulsa, Oklahoma is
cheaper
than Albany, New York
• Median Home Cost is the biggest factor in the cost of living difference.
Median Home Cost
29% cheaper in Tulsa
than in Albany, New York
